Jenna Cole Wedding Redux Contest

Sometimes a couple’s wedding photography experience doesn’t go as planned. Whether it’s due to an unprofessional professional, unmet expectations, or circumstances in life outside of everyone’s control, there are some couples out there who I think deserve a second chance at wall worthy portraits. After receiving far too many emails from brides unhappy with their wedding photos for one reason or another (or worse, brides who have almost no photos at all!) I’ve decided to hold a contest that will allow one lucky couple the chance to dress up and have another go at creating portraits that can be admired for years to come. I believe that everyone should have at least one photo (hopefully more though!) that they can show their grandchildren and say “See this picture? It’s one of my favorites because it shows just how beautiful and happy we were.”

Read below to find out the details on who can enter and how…
